It's a jazz classic and now Melbourne's "ultimate 1930s party band" The Furbelows' have shared their own version of Teach Me Tonight.
The group have recently been joined by new vocalist Brooke Russell following the departure of founding member Kelsey James last year. Russell joins vocalists Miriam Crellin and Georgie Darvidis, guitarists Jon Delaney and Sam O'Halloran and bass player Tom Flenady.
Teach Me Tonight has been recorded by everyone from Frank Sinatra to Aretha Franklin to Amy Winehouse since it was first published in 1953 and for The Furbelows' cover they've opted to record the video live from Thornbury Primary School in Melbourne's inner north.
